Armenian FM lauds new chapter in ties with EU

Armenian Foreign Minister Ararat Mirzoyan lauded the new strategic level of partnership with the EU after the 6th Armenia-EU Partnership Council meeting in Brussels. 

“We have elevated our cooperation to the strategic level, but this is not the limit of our ambitions. In March, the Armenian Parliament passed a law on EU accession. The message of today’s meeting is very important — Armenia-EU cooperation is entering a new phase,” Mirzoyan said at a joint press conference with EU High Representative for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y Kaja Kallas and EU Commissioner for Enlargement Marta Kos in Brussels. 

Mirzoyan said he hopes to see Kallas and Kos at the first Armenia-EU summit in Yerevan, which will be held in May next year, around the same time as the European Political Community Summit.
